OLLY NEAL, Judge.

This case comes to us from the Pulaski County Circuit Court, Sixth Division. Appellant, Mary Reed, appeals her conviction for intimidating a witness, a violation of Ark.Code Ann. § 5-53-109 (Repl.1997).
